ranch chicken in the crock pot

2 butterball turkey bacon strips, cooked and shredded
1 tsp minced garlic
1 package ranch dressing mix
1 10.75 oz can condensed cream of chicken soup (98% fat free)
1 cup fat-free sour cream
16 oz. chicken breasts, frozen or defrosted/raw
8 oz. pasta (I used rigatoni), cooked

Combine the first five ingredients. Place frozen or defrosted/raw chicken in slowcooker sprayed with nonstick cooking spray and pour sauce over the top (do NOT include water like the can mentions). Cook on high for 3.5 hours. Shred chicken with two forks. Cook pasta per package instructions on stove. Serve chicken over pasta.

...was good, but WAY too strong.  Me saying a ranch flavor is too stong is a first for me.  Next time I try this it will be with half (or less) of the ranch seasoning.  Other than that it was a good one.
P.S.  I used regular bacon.  If you're going to have bacon...have bacon! ;)
